SetPlatformShape
TheSetPlatformShape
method modifies this shape to make it equivalent to the specified graphics-system-specific shape.
void SetPlatformShape (in ODGraphicsSystem graphicsSystem, in ODPlatformShape platformShape);
graphicsSystem
- A 16-bit value specifying the graphics system for which you are specifying a shape. Valid graphics systems are platform dependent.
platformShape
- A 32-bit value identifying a valid graphics-system-specific shape. Valid values for
c
are graphics-system-dependent.DISCUSSION
Depending on the platform and graphics system you use, the specified graphics-system-specific shape may or may not be copied. On the Mac OS platform, the graphics system may be either QuickDraw (kODQuickDraw
) or QuickDraw GX (kODQuickDrawGX
).
- If you specify the QuickDraw graphics system, the
platformShape
parameter is a QuickDraw region handle (typeRgnHandle
). This region handle is not copied; it is owned by this shape and you cannot modify it or deallocate its storage.- If you specify the QuickDraw GX graphics system, the
platformShape
parameter is a QuickDraw GX shape (typegxShape
). This QuickDraw GX shape is not copied; it is owned by this shape and you cannot modify it or deallocate its storage.
EXCEPTIONS
kODErrInvalidGraphicsSystem
- This implementation of OpenDoc does not support the specified graphics system, or that graphics system is not installed or available.
kODErrInvalidPlatformShape
- Either the graphics system is QuickDraw and this shape is a null region or the graphics system is QuickDraw GX and this shape's type is not one of polygon, rectangle, path, empty, or full.
